Address

Fhwhj4PGxsGFDfiZT2SVyb5QNycR11uoMK

0 FTB

Confirmed
Total Received90.02758740 FTB
Total Sent90.02758740 FTB
Final Balance0 FTB
No. Transactions2

Transactions

 
Fhwhj4PGxsGFDfiZT2SVyb5QNycR11uoMK90.02758740 FTB